2. Understanding Galvanized Seamless Pipes
2.1 What are Galvanized Seamless Pipes?
Galvanized seamless pipes are steel pipes that have undergone a galvanization process, where a protective layer of zinc is applied to the surface. This process prevents corrosion, ensuring the pipes' longevity and durability. The seamless design eliminates the need for welding, enhancing the pipes' structural integrity.

3. The Importance of Galvanized Seamless Pipes in Construction
3.1 Enhanced Durability and Longevity
One of the primary advantages of galvanized seamless pipes is their exceptional durability. The protective layer of zinc prevents the pipes from succumbing to rust and corrosion, significantly extending their lifespan. This durability ensures that construction projects incorporating these pipes will stand the test of time, reducing the need for frequent repairs and replacements.
3.2 Cost-Effective Solution
Galvanized seamless pipes offer a cost-effective solution for construction projects. While the initial investment may be slightly higher compared to traditional pipes, the long-term cost savings more than compensate for the upfront expenditure. With their extended lifespan and reduced maintenance requirements, these pipes eliminate the need for frequent repairs, minimizing ongoing expenses.
3.3 Reduced Maintenance Expenses
By incorporating galvanized seamless pipes into construction projects, maintenance expenses can be significantly reduced. The protective zinc coating acts as a barrier against corrosion, preventing the need for constant maintenance and repairs. This not only saves costs but also ensures that the construction process remains uninterrupted, leading to timely project completion.
3.4 Superior Corrosion Resistance
Galvanized seamless pipes exhibit superior corrosion resistance, making them an ideal choice for construction projects located in harsh environments. Whether subjected to extreme weather conditions or exposure to corrosive substances, these pipes maintain their structural integrity and functionality. This resistance to corrosion significantly reduces the risk of pipe failures and the associated costs.

6. Frequently Asked Questions (FAQs)
6.1 Are galvanized seamless pipes suitable for all construction projects?
Yes, galvanized seamless pipes are suitable for a wide range of construction projects, including residential, commercial, and industrial applications. Their durability and corrosion resistance make them an excellent choice for various environments and requirements.
6.2 Can galvanized seamless pipes withstand extreme weather conditions?
Absolutely. Galvanized seamless pipes exhibit excellent resistance to extreme weather conditions, including high humidity, temperature fluctuations, and heavy rainfall. Their protective zinc coating ensures that these pipes remain unaffected by such harsh elements.
6.3 What is the average lifespan of galvanized seamless pipes?
The average lifespan of galvanized seamless pipes can exceed 50 years, depending on the specific environment and maintenance practices. Their robust construction and corrosion-resistant properties contribute to their longevity.
6.4 Do galvanized seamless pipes require any special maintenance?
Galvanized seamless pipes require minimal maintenance. Regular inspections to ensure the integrity of the zinc coating and prompt repairs in case of any damage are typically sufficient to maintain their optimal performance.
6.5 How do galvanized seamless pipes contribute to sustainability?
Galvanized seamless pipes contribute to sustainability through their recyclability and extended lifespan. The recyclable nature of the zinc coating and the reduced need for replacements result in lower resource consumption and environmental impact.
